Beyond Reality: Scientists Push VR Boundaries
Scientists are constantly pushing the boundaries of virtual reality (VR), crafting experiences that are increasingly immersive and interactive. These advancements aim to transform how we engage with information, collaborate with others, and even experience creative pursuits. With breakthroughs in areas like haptic feedback, artificial intelligence, and realistic graphics, the future of VR holds immense potential for revolutionizing fields ranging from education and healthcare to gaming and social interaction.
One promising direction is the development of truly engaging virtual worlds where users can not only observe but also actively participate in simulations of real-world environments. Imagine performing complex surgeries in a virtual operating room or exploring ancient civilizations without leaving your home. These possibilities are becoming increasingly achievable as technology continues to evolve.
- Researchers are actively exploring new ways to enhance the sensory experience of VR, going beyond simply visual and auditory input.
- Haptic suits and gloves allow users to sense virtual objects and textures, adding a crucial layer of realism to the experience.
- Artificial intelligence is being integrated into VR environments to create more intelligent interactions with non-player characters (NPCs), leading to richer and more engaging storytelling experiences.
As VR technology matures, we can expect to see its integration into an ever-expanding range of applications. From training simulations for various professions to fostering collaborative environments across geographical boundaries, the potential impact of VR on our lives is vast and transformative.
